I have and from what i've heard, its declined in quality over the years. Shiva Skunk was the first strain i grew, back about 6 or so years, its pretty stretchy for an indica, its medium/tall too, pretty potent(more so than regular skunk) and will cause couchlock if you smoke too much. alot of body/head effects. I liked it so much that i've grown several Shiva hybrids since. Expect some stinky herb, smokes real good.

Whats up guys. Im smoking on some right now. Bought 3 seeds pick and mix from attitude about 2 years ago. When we initailly grew it out it didnt turn out too well. We kept a cut from 2 of the 3 that we grew out. The second run was much much better! Short to medium height, some of the densest bud we've ever grown also a pretty good yielder. Both cuts have a bubbleberrygumish-skunk taste and smell. Takes about 50-55 days to flower. Like i said we've had it for 2 years now and it really hasnt let up at all as far as growth, taste and potentcy goes. Solid indica high all the way!! I also grew one outdoors this year got about 2 oz dry. Its a very happy plant...in that the leaves appear to almost reach up and try to grab the lights. The only knock i have on it(which isnt really a knock because it really is great) is that they said in the description that it has a heavy skunk taste and aroma but ours turned out to be bubbleberryish. I wanted that flavor regardless just didnt expect it from this plant. Hope this helps!!

it is a strain that gets better the more it matures, I kept it for 2 grows, at that time my bro was the main grower and i assisted him, i been thinking of growing shiva skunk again, i got a indica cross called "Super Crystal" that has the shiva genetics in it, definitely more potent than regular Shiva Skunk, what i liked about the shiva was that it was still clearheaded despite the heavy stoney effects, its was like a bit of sativa influence was still there, the SC, not so much lol.
